**FAQ: How do I access the interview room?**

The interview room (Room 3C, Larkstone Wing) is for candidate interviews only. Book via the Roomly board. Don't leave candidates unattended inside. The door locks automatically; your standard badge won't open it. New starters conducting interviews should use the door code below.

door code, tajof-kageg: bdg-QVDCE-3

Hi Dara,

Since you're joining the rotation this week, a heads-up: we're replacing Grindstone, our homegrown job queue, with Relayline. The review branch is open and I'd like your eyes on the retry semantics in particular — Grindstone silently dropped jobs after three failures, and Relayline doesn't, so downstream consumers may see duplicates. Cutover is staged per-tenant, so on-call impact should be minimal, but alerts may look unfamiliar. The migration plan, rollback steps, and tenant schedule are documented here.

wiki page, tajef-kadup: https://sentry.paliqgrid.local/settings/merge_requests/job/browse/view/projects/projects/950c02057f35fcefa1b8dd31

## Large-Deal Discount Policy — Restricted

For opportunities exceeding the enterprise threshold, Korvane sales leads may authorize discounts up to 12% without escalation. Anything deeper requires sign-off from the pricing council and a margin analysis via the Quantrell model. Multi-year terms earn an additional 3% ceiling. Document every exception carefully. The reasoning behind these limits is summarized in the confidential note below.

internal memo for tawif-hafog: Only 5 of the 120 pilot accounts renewed Ralix, so a churn review is set for January 1.

Action item from the Ostermile ledger incident: migrate the transactions table to monthly partitions. The unpartitioned table forced full scans during the audit export, which held locks long enough to delay fraud checks. The migration will be performed online with a shadow table and verified row counts before cutover. For the security review, note that partition maintenance runs under a dedicated role with no read access to payload columns. The migration plan and rollback criteria are written up here.

dashboard of tajef-bagaf = https://jira.lumicsys.test/pipeline/pages/ticket/board/38c7a6816de95075